The orbital elements of 2021 EH4 are:
e (Eccentricity) : 0.1464129
a (Semimajor axis) : 1.1505873
i (Inclination) : 12.28567
Ω (Longitude of ascending node) : 14.49896
ω (Argument of perihelion) : 233.85184
M (Mean anomaly) : 30.00943
Epoch : 2026 Jun 09
L (Longitude of perihelion) : 67.71635
B (Latitude of perihelion) : -9.89386
P (Orbital period in years) : 1.23

Terminology:
delta: distance between minor planet and earth in AU
radius: distance between minor planet and sun in AU
magn: magnitude (brightness) estimate
ra: right ascension in hours (24h = 360deg)
dec: declination in degrees
elong: elongation in degrees (angle sun-earth-minor planet)
phase: phase angle in degrees (angle sun-minor planet-earth)
AU: Astronomical Unit (mean distance between earth and sun: 149597870.7 km
